.TermsOfService_termsOfService___1JD8{background-color:#fff;padding:20px;border-radius:8px}.TermsOfService_termsOfService___1JD8 .TermsOfService_title__r8q1p{color:var(--primary-color);text-align:center;margin-bottom:30px;font-size:2rem;font-weight:700}@media(max-width:768px){.TermsOfService_termsOfService___1JD8 .TermsOfService_title__r8q1p{font-size:1.75rem}}.TermsOfService_termsOfService___1JD8 .TermsOfService_sectionTitle__zNYnH{color:var(--secondary-color);margin-top:40px;margin-bottom:15px;border-bottom:2px solid var(--border-color);padding-bottom:5px;font-size:1.5rem;font-weight:600}@media(max-width:768px){.TermsOfService_termsOfService___1JD8 .TermsOfService_sectionTitle__zNYnH{font-size:1.25rem}}.TermsOfService_termsOfService___1JD8 .TermsOfService_paragraph__ZQCQh{line-height:1.6;color:var(--text-color);margin-bottom:20px;font-size:1rem}.TermsOfService_termsOfService___1JD8 .TermsOfService_paragraph__ZQCQh a{color:var(--link-color);text-decoration:underline}.TermsOfService_termsOfService___1JD8 .TermsOfService_paragraph__ZQCQh a:hover{color:var(--link-hover-color)}.TermsOfService_termsOfService___1JD8 .TermsOfService_list__hJiEl{list-style-type:disc;list-style-position:inside;margin-left:20px;margin-bottom:20px;font-size:1rem}.TermsOfService_termsOfService___1JD8 .TermsOfService_list__hJiEl li{margin-bottom:10px;line-height:1.5}@media(max-width:768px){.TermsOfService_termsOfService___1JD8{padding:15px}.TermsOfService_termsOfService___1JD8 .TermsOfService_title__r8q1p{font-size:1.75rem}.TermsOfService_termsOfService___1JD8 .TermsOfService_sectionTitle__zNYnH{font-size:1.25rem}.TermsOfService_termsOfService___1JD8 .TermsOfService_list__hJiEl,.TermsOfService_termsOfService___1JD8 .TermsOfService_paragraph__ZQCQh{font-size:.95rem}}